Business health insurance is an essential benefit that many South African employers provide to support their staff’s well-being. Increasingly, families rely on these workplace health solutions to secure reliable medical cover for both employees and dependants. But what exactly does business health insurance entail for your family, and how can it provide a comprehensive safety net for your loved ones? This guide explains key features, plan structures, benefits, and practical considerations for families looking to maximise value from employer-provided health cover.

| Benefit Category | Typical Cover Features |
|---|---|
| Day-to-Day | GP consultations, medications, pathology, basic dental, optometry |
| Hospitalisation | Accidents, illness admissions, surgery, life-threatening emergencies |
| Wellness Support | Teleconsultations and emotional well-being support |
| Provider Network | Nationwide access to approved doctors and hospitals |
In a typical use case, a staff member and their children might rely on primary healthcare benefits for regular check-ups and vaccinations, and the same policy would step in to cover hospitalisation after an unexpected accident or severe illness. The key for South African families is the predictability and breadth of this cover.
One of the major advantages of group health insurance is affordability. Monthly premiums are generally lower than buying individual cover, since risk is spread across the company’s employees. As of 2024, common employer group plan premiums for family combinations may range from R639 (day-to-day only) up to R3,314 (comprehensive combination, high limits), depending on plan selection and number of dependants. These amounts are paid via payroll deduction or direct debit to ensure seamless access to benefits.
All plans have defined benefit levels set by the employer’s group contract. You cannot adjust cover for individuals but may request HR to review if your family’s needs change significantly.
Tip: Always verify what your plan includes (for example, number of GP visits annually, or in-hospital limits), and whether telehealth consultations are available for mental wellness or advice, giving your family alternatives to in-person appointments.
Hospital cover typically includes theatre fees, specialised in-patient care, and emergency services, while day-to-day benefits help manage day-to-day costs like immunisations, prescriptions, and acute care. By participating in a comprehensive workplace plan, your family can avoid major out-of-pocket payments when seeking care at private facilities.
